Description

Paper cutting equipment
Technical Field
The utility model relates to the technical field of splitting machines, in particular to paper splitting equipment.
Background
In the paper printing industry, the final finished product is often processed by a roll of paper, after the roll of paper is unfolded, the paper is wide in length and width, and firstly, the paper with the same specification and size is cut by using a cutting device, and then the operations such as printing and the like are performed.
One end of the paper roll is conveyed to the inside of the device, then the device works to cut paper, and when the paper roll is conveyed in the device, one end of the paper roll cannot be fixed, so that the deviation occurs in the rotary conveying process of the device cylinder, and the cutting effect of the device on the paper can be affected;
in addition, the device is cutting paper, and when cutting mechanism used for a long time, can lead to cutting knife comparatively dullness to can influence the device and continue cutting paper, simultaneously, and then can influence people's use.
Disclosure of Invention
The utility model aims to provide paper slitting equipment, which solves the problems that when paper rolls provided in the background art are placed in a device for conveying, one end of each paper roll cannot be fixed, so that deviation occurs in the process of rotating and conveying a device cylinder, and the slitting effect of the device on paper is affected.
The utility model provides the following technical scheme: a paper slitting device comprises a frame; a supporting plate is fixedly arranged at one end of the front surface of the frame, a connecting rod is rotatably arranged at one side of the supporting plate, a limiting mechanism is fixedly arranged in the connecting rod, two groups of cutting mechanisms are rotatably arranged in the frame, and an auxiliary mechanism is fixedly arranged in the frame and close to the upper end and the lower end of the cutting mechanism;
the limiting mechanism comprises a limiting block, a boss and a connecting spring, wherein the connecting spring is fixedly arranged in the connecting rod, the boss is fixedly arranged at the top of the connecting spring, and the limiting block is fixedly arranged at the top of the boss;
the auxiliary mechanism comprises a fixed plate, a telescopic rod, a connecting frame and a treatment plate, wherein the fixed plate is fixedly arranged in the frame and close to the upper end and the lower end of the slitting mechanism, the telescopic rod is fixedly arranged on one side of the fixed plate, the connecting frame is fixedly arranged at the telescopic end of the telescopic rod, and the treatment plate is fixedly arranged at the inner top of the connecting frame.
Preferably, a motor is fixedly arranged on the side face of the supporting plate, and the output end of the motor is fixedly connected with a connecting rod.
Preferably, the connecting rod is kept away from the outside fixed mounting of stop gear one end and has the limiting plate, and the inside that the motor is close to stop gear is equipped with the recess.
Preferably, a guide groove is formed in the groove, and a boss is connected to the guide groove in a sliding mode.
Preferably, the slitting mechanism comprises a connecting roller and a slitting knife, two groups of connecting rollers are rotatably arranged in the frame, and the slitting knife is fixedly arranged on the outer side of the connecting rollers.
Preferably, the conveying roller is rotatably arranged at one end, close to the slitting mechanism, inside the frame, an auxiliary roller is fixedly arranged at one end, far away from the slitting mechanism, inside the frame, and the collecting roller is rotatably arranged at one end, close to the auxiliary roller, inside the frame.
Compared with the prior art, the utility model has the beneficial effects that:
1. according to the utility model, the limiting mechanism is fixedly arranged in the connecting rod, the paper roll is placed on the outer side of the connecting rod, then the limiting block can be moved out of the connecting rod under the action of the connecting spring, and one end of the paper roll can be limited by the limiting block, so that the deviation of the paper roll in the process of rotary conveying is avoided, and the cutting effect of the device on the paper is not influenced.
2. According to the utility model, the auxiliary mechanism is fixedly arranged at the upper end and the lower end of the frame, which are close to the slitting mechanism, the telescopic rod works, the telescopic end of the telescopic rod drives the connecting frame to move, then the processing plate in the connecting frame is positioned at the outer side of the slitting knife, the outer side of the slitting knife can be polished through the processing plate, and meanwhile, the processing plate is attached to the outer side of the slitting knife, and foreign matters adhered to the outer side of the slitting knife can be cleaned, so that the sharpness of the slitting knife can be improved, the paper can be slit better by the device, and the use of people can not be influenced.

example 1
The paper slitting equipment comprises a frame 1; a supporting plate 2 is fixedly arranged at one end of the front surface of the frame 1, a connecting rod 202 is rotatably arranged at one side of the supporting plate 2, a limiting mechanism 7 is fixedly arranged in the connecting rod 202, two groups of cutting mechanisms 3 are rotatably arranged in the frame 1, and an auxiliary mechanism 4 is fixedly arranged in the frame 1 near the upper end and the lower end of the cutting mechanisms 3;
the limiting mechanism 7 comprises a limiting block 701, a boss 702 and a connecting spring 703, wherein the connecting spring 703 is fixedly arranged in the connecting rod 202, the boss 702 is fixedly arranged at the top of the connecting spring 703, and the limiting block 701 is fixedly arranged at the top of the boss 702;
specifically, as shown in fig. 1, 2, 3 and 4, through placing the scroll in the outside of connecting rod 202, then stopper 701 can remove under the effect of connecting spring 703 from the inside of connecting rod 202, can play spacing effect to the one end of scroll through stopper 701, and boss 702 can avoid stopper 701 to drop completely from the inside of connecting rod 202 to avoid the scroll to take place the skew at rotatory in-process of carrying, and then can not influence the device to the slitting effect of paper.
Further, a motor 201 is fixedly installed on the side face of the supporting plate 2, a connecting rod 202 is fixedly connected to the output end of the motor 201, a limiting plate 203 is fixedly installed on the outer side of one end, far away from the limiting mechanism 7, of the connecting rod 202, a groove 205 is formed in the motor 201, close to the limiting mechanism 7, a guide groove 204 is formed in the groove 205, and a boss 702 is slidably connected in the guide groove 204;
specifically, as shown in fig. 1 and fig. 3, the supporting plate 2 may support the motor 201 at one side, and the output end of the motor 201 drives the connecting rod 202 to rotate through the operation of the motor 201, then the connecting rod 202 drives the paper roll at the outer side to rotate and convey, and when the limiting block 701 moves, the connecting spring 703 moves in the groove 205, and meanwhile, the boss 702 moves along the inside of the guide groove 204.
Further, the slitting mechanism 3 comprises a connecting roller 301 and a slitting knife 302, two groups of connecting rollers 301 are rotatably arranged in the frame 1, and the slitting knife 302 is fixedly arranged on the outer side of the connecting rollers 301;
specifically, as shown in fig. 1 and 2, the connecting roller 301 is composed of a motor and a roller body, and when the connecting roller 301 rotates, the outer slitting knife 302 can be driven to rotate, and then the slitting knife 302 can perform a slitting function on the conveyed paper.
Further, a conveying roller 5 is rotatably arranged at one end, close to the slitting mechanism 3, inside the frame 1, an auxiliary roller 6 is fixedly arranged at one end, far away from the slitting mechanism 3, inside the frame 1, and a collecting roller 8 is rotatably arranged at one end, close to the auxiliary roller 6, inside the frame 1;
specifically, as shown in fig. 1 and 2, the conveying roller 5 can perform an auxiliary conveying function on the conveyed paper, the auxiliary roller 6 can conveniently collect the cut paper in two groups, the collecting roller 8 is composed of a roller body and a motor, and the cut paper can be wound and collected through the collecting roller 8.
Unlike the first embodiment, the utility model also provides a second embodiment, which is used for solving the problems that when the device is used for slitting paper, a slitting knife is relatively slow and can influence the device to slit the paper continuously and further influence people to use the paper, the paper slitting device is disclosed, the auxiliary mechanism 4 comprises a fixing plate 401, a telescopic rod 402, a connecting frame 403 and a processing plate 404, the fixing plate 401 is fixedly arranged in the frame 1 near the upper end and the lower end of the slitting mechanism 3, the telescopic rod 402 is fixedly arranged on one side of the fixing plate 401, the connecting frame 403 is fixedly arranged at the telescopic end of the telescopic rod 402, the processing plate 404 is fixedly arranged at the inner top of the connecting frame 403, and the processing plate 404 is mainly made of polishing materials;
specifically, as shown in fig. 1, fig. 2 and fig. 4, the fixing plate 401 can fix the telescopic rod 402 on one side, the telescopic rod 402 is specifically an electric telescopic rod, the telescopic end of the telescopic rod 402 can drive the connecting frame 403 to move through the telescopic rod 402, then the processing plate 404 inside the connecting frame 403 is located on the outer side of the split cutter 302, polishing can be performed on the outer side of the split cutter 302 through the processing plate 404, meanwhile, the processing plate 404 is attached to the outer side of the split cutter 302, foreign matters adhered to the outer side of the split cutter 302 can be cleaned, accordingly sharpness of the split cutter 302 can be improved, the device can better split paper, and further use of people can not be affected.
Working principle: personnel place the scroll in the outside of connecting rod 202, then can play spacing effect to the one end of scroll through stopper 701, between carrying roller 5 with the one end of paper, make the paper pass between two sets of cutters 302 again, through dividing cutter 302 rotation this moment, can cut the processing to the paper, pass the outside of auxiliary roller 6 respectively at the paper after making the slitting, can make things convenient for the paper after the slitting to collect in two sets of through auxiliary roller 6, finally twine the collection by collection roller 8 to the paper after the slitting.
